More Than Just Watching Doors
Good guards don’t stand still for twelve hours staring at a gate. They patrol access points. They monitor visitors. They record incidents before problems escalate. If someone attempts entry, they respond straight away. Simple actions prevent bigger losses.
A trained officer can:
Lock vulnerable areas before closing time
Check fencing and perimeter points
Escalate suspicious activity fast
Coordinate with emergency services
Record evidence for insurance claims
That human judgement matters more than people realise. Many Commercial security services Cardiff providers now combine physical guarding with digital reporting tools. Site managers receive live updates, patrol logs, and incident photos during the shift. No guessing involved.

Security Priorities by Business Type
Different sites need different protection. Retail stores often focus on visible guarding near entrances and loading areas. Warehouses prioritise perimeter patrols and access control. Construction firms need overnight monitoring around fuel storage and machinery.
Hospitality sites face different pressures. Late-night venues in Cardiff Bay often require door supervision, crowd management, and rapid incident response during weekends. Office buildings in CF14 focus more on access control and lock-up procedures.

Choosing a Provider Without Guesswork
Not every provider offers the same standard of cover. Some companies subcontract shifts at the last minute. Others struggle with response times or poor communication during incidents. You notice those weaknesses fast during overnight emergencies. That’s the risk.
If you’re reviewing providers, look for experience across multiple sectors, visible patrol reporting, and trained officers with clear escalation procedures. Businesses searching for a dependable security company in Cardiff often prioritise response speed and local coverage first.
Makes sense. You should also ask how the company handles staff absence, alarm activation, and emergency callouts. Weak answers usually tell you everything.
